What to Expect From Sober Living Homes in Star
Many recovery homes focus on a stable rhythm that supports day-to-day follow through. Residents may attend house meetings, follow visitor guidelines, and participate in routines that keep the home respectful and peaceful. To maintain a stable home, operators may use a mix of rules, check-ins, and accountability practices, which can include screening policies.
- A predictable routine with guidelines that support a calm environment.
- Community standards like chores and shared space expectations.
- Accountability and safety practices, which may include check-ins or screening.

Types of Sober Living Homes in Star
Sober living can look different from one operator to the next. Some homes are peer-led, while others are professionally managed with added oversight, staffing, or certification. NARR’s framework can help you compare levels of support.

What It Costs for Sober Living in Star
Many sober living homes charge weekly or monthly fees and may require a deposit. It helps to clarify what the fee includes, such as utilities, furnishings, internet, and house supplies.

Funding, Grants, and Scholarships for Sober Living in Star
Paying for sober living often involves combining resources. People may use earnings from work, help from family, public benefits when eligible, or support connected to treatment or recovery programs and community services.
- Income from work or benefits when eligible
- Family support, friends, or sponsor support
- Local assistance options when available
- Treatment-related resources when applicable
